- The distance between Tbilisi, Georgia and Bushehr, Iran is approximately 1,510 km or 938 mi.
- To reach Tbilisi in this distance one would set out from Bushehr bearing 341°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Tbilisi bearing 337.6° or NNW .
- Tbilisi has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Bushehr has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
- The mean temperature is 11.4 °C (20.5°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 4 °C (7.2°F) more in Tbilisi.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to semicont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 267 mm (10.5 in) more which is equivalent to 267 l/m² (6.55 US gal/ft²) or 2,670,000 l/ha (285,441 US gal/ac) more. About 2 1/6 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 12.7° lower in Tbilisi than in Bushehr.
- Relative humidity levels are 0.9%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 10.6°C (19.1°F) lower.
